Netanyahu Seeks Presidential Pardon, Citing National Division Over Corruption Trial
JERUSALEM –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u, currently on trial facing multiple corruption charges, announced Sunday that he has formally requested a presidential pardon. Netanyahu argued the long-running legal battle is tearing the country apart, justifying the controversial move as a means of healing societal rifts.
“These cases have become a major source of division within Israel,” Netanyahu stated in a brief televised address. “For the sake of national unity, I have submitted a request for a pardon.”
Netanyahu is accused of bribery, fraud, and breach of trust in three separate cases. His trial has been ongoing for several years, fueling intense political debate and protests both for and against the Prime Minister.
The pardon request now rests with Israeli President Isaac Herzog, who will face intense pressure to grant or deny the politically charged appeal. Granting a pardon would effectively end the trial and absolve Netanyahu of any potential conviction and punishment. However, such a move would likely be met with fierce opposition from those who believe Netanyahu should be held accountable for his alleged crimes.
The President’s office has not yet commented on the Prime Minister’s request. The decision is expected to have significant ramifications for Israeli politics, potentially reshaping the country’s political landscape for years to come.
